千万不要用微信发原图,会暴露智商!

2017 年 9 月 1 日 黑客技术与网络安全

此文转载自微信公众号:差评(ID:chaping321)喜欢就关注下咯!


有图有真相

还有位置



像往常一样当个咸鱼浏览浏览网页,看到一些吓人的标题


听起来是不是又觉得生活中充满了危机 (咦为什么要用又。。。)


这些文章大概的意思是说,千万不要用微信发原图,会造成隐私泄密。


其实这个跟微信没什么卵子关系,野鸡公众号强行给自己加戏让微信背锅而已。。。。


微信今天发公告表示这个锅不背


其实,罪魁祸首是一个叫做 Exif 的东西。


EXIF 是 Exchangeable image file format 的缩写,意思是可交换图像文件格式。


爱好摄影的朋友可能比较了解这个,当你用数码相机拍下一张照片,一些基本信息的会以这个格式储存下来。


这个东西会保存诸如位置,光圈大小,快门速度等信息在照片上。


为了能把这个东西解释得更清楚,先来说说照片是怎么储存为数据的。


事实上,电脑里的任何文件,不管是一段视频也好,一本小说也好,还是一个游戏,都是二进制数据,只不过这些数据代表的意义不一样


那么如何区分它们?


方法就是用不同的格式去储存它们,然后要用的时候再以对应的格式去读取。


你在浏览电脑里的文件的时候,文件的后缀名就是这些格式的标记,告诉电脑该怎么读。


假如说你把 .jpg 的文件后缀改成了 .txt 那么当你用记事本去打开的时候就会呈现一堆乱码。。。


所以,这些乱码都代表了什么?


大家先想想,图片是怎么组成的?


无外乎一堆颜色不同的像素。


图片保存的数据,就是像素的位置和这个像素的颜色。


因为照片在一个平面上,所以像素位置可以靠水平位置高度位置来确定,这样位置信息就数字化了。


至于颜色嘛,可以靠 ARGB (透明度三原色)来保存这些信息也是可以数字化的。


红圈里的值为某颜色的 16 进制表达


一般来说,只要上面这些信息保存完整,图片就可以被读取。


不过如今大部分 jpg 格式的图片都会储存一些额外的信息,并且放在数据化的图片的开头,以 EXIF 格式保存下来。


这些信息以常用的文字格式就可以读取。


想找个可以把文件转成16进制来阅读的工具,于是打开了万能的 404!


接着,随便拍个照片~


五壮士


然后把图片塞了进去~


工具里显示出了这些东西↓↓↓


左侧的一大堆数字是 16 进制的图片信息,这个小工具很贴心,右侧给你显示了这些东西代表的文字。


带你一起仔细看这段东西~


首先你看开头


这个呢就是 EXIF 开头,意思就是:“ 看好了接下来的信息是以 EXIF 格式储存的! ”


这段声明类似于嘻哈歌手的 “ check it out ”


接下来这段~


这段信息表示的是设备,差评君用的是自己的 Google Pixel 手机拍的~


如果照片是用照相机拍的,那么还会显示厂家,镜头,光圈之类的。


再下面,还会有拍摄时间的记录~


还有一些其他杂七杂八的东西之后,右边的内容就变成乱码了。


因为像素的信息没法编码成人话,钥匙配不上锁,没什么意义~


不过这么看下来实在是太费劲了,去下了个看 Exif 信息的工具



经过工具整理后,这些内容就很清楚了~


接着,就是很多文章中说到会暴露你隐私的内容,GPS定位。


然后上 404 搜了搜这个经纬度、


准得一匹啊!


这么看来,我随便找个漂亮妹子的朋友圈,拿两个图片来看看,不就可以知道她的行程从而好好保护她了?


于是去找你们心爱的小黑胖开个刀看看


拉了最近的一张说是在公司里拍的图片,但是谁知道他有没有偷懒呢?


来看看~


卧槽他竟然偷懒去非洲玩儿了!


咦,等等。。。


左边啥也没有!


好像这个软件在没找到位置的时候默认把指针放那儿了,错怪小黑胖了啊。。。


这时候注意到了这里↓↓↓

(显示为非原始照片)


看来这软件判定这个照片修改过了,读取不了 Exif 信息。


于是跑去之前那个工具又试了一下~


右边啥也没有。。。


难道小黑胖这么机灵知道修改 Exif 再上传照片?


后来找了自己朋友圈里的一张照片试了试


嗯。。。非洲真好玩儿啊也很喜欢呢。。。


这下大家大概也看出来了,所有上传到朋友圈的图都没有这些信息。。。


你私信给朋友图片的时候,是有使用原图这个选项的


而你要发朋友圈的时候,是发不了原图的


所以说,大家没有必要担心自己朋友圈的图片会暴露隐私,因为大部分社交平台(包括微信)会对你上传的图片进行压缩处理,而 Exif 这种对于照片质量无关紧要的数据肯定是第一个被擦掉的。


不过,正如大家刚才看到的,私聊是可以发送原图的,试了一下,微信对于原图没有任何修改,所以是可以抓取到手机相机自动生成的 Exif 信息的。


所以和不熟悉的人私聊的时候,发在家拍的照片时还是尽量不要选择原图,该谨慎的时候还是要谨慎。


如果不想暴露信息还想发高质量图片的话,可以使用一些小工具~


应用市场搜 Exif 关键词,会出来一大堆相关工具


总之呢,一定要注意保护隐私。


比如说干坏事的时候千万别给你男/女票发原图,捉起奸来一抓一个准啊!


“ 洗洗睡吧,别紧张了,谁愿意看你啊?”



此文转载自微信公众号:差评(ID:chaping321)喜欢就关注下咯!



●本文编号428,以后想阅读这篇文章直接输入428即可

●输入m获取文章目录

推荐↓↓↓
 

Linux学习

更多推荐18个技术类微信公众号

涵盖:程序人生、算法与数据结构、黑客技术与网络安全、大数据技术、前端开发、Java、Python、Web开发、安卓开发、iOS开发、C/C++、.NET、Linux、数据库、运维等。

登录查看更多
0

相关内容

【2020新书】实战R语言4,323页pdf
专知会员服务
98+阅读 · 2020年7月1日
干净的数据:数据清洗入门与实践,204页pdf
专知会员服务
160+阅读 · 2020年5月14日
【实用书】Python爬虫Web抓取数据,第二版,306页pdf
专知会员服务
115+阅读 · 2020年5月10日
【干货书】R语言书: 编程和统计的第一课程,
专知会员服务
107+阅读 · 2020年5月9日
【ICMR2020】持续健康状态接口事件检索
专知会员服务
17+阅读 · 2020年4月18日
新书《面向机器学习和数据分析的特征工程》,419页pdf
专知会员服务
140+阅读 · 2019年10月10日
听完了1000+首古风歌曲,我发现自己也能火
PingWest品玩
4+阅读 · 2019年6月2日
终于有人把云计算、大数据和人工智能讲明白了
Python开发者
3+阅读 · 2018年6月13日
我是一个爬虫
码农翻身
12+阅读 · 2018年6月4日
终于有人把云计算、大数据和人工智能讲明白了!
大数据技术
7+阅读 · 2018年4月2日
机器学习各种熵:从入门到全面掌握
AI研习社
10+阅读 · 2018年3月22日
爬了自己的微信,原来好友都是这样的!
七月在线实验室
4+阅读 · 2018年1月18日
别@微信团队了,我用Python给自己戴上了圣诞帽!
有了场景和画像才懂用户
互联网er的早读课
6+阅读 · 2017年8月26日
On Feature Normalization and Data Augmentation
Arxiv
14+阅读 · 2020年2月25日
Arxiv
30+阅读 · 2019年3月13日
Implicit Maximum Likelihood Estimation
Arxiv
7+阅读 · 2018年9月24日
Arxiv
7+阅读 · 2018年1月10日
VIP会员
相关VIP内容
【2020新书】实战R语言4,323页pdf
专知会员服务
98+阅读 · 2020年7月1日
干净的数据:数据清洗入门与实践,204页pdf
专知会员服务
160+阅读 · 2020年5月14日
【实用书】Python爬虫Web抓取数据,第二版,306页pdf
专知会员服务
115+阅读 · 2020年5月10日
【干货书】R语言书: 编程和统计的第一课程,
专知会员服务
107+阅读 · 2020年5月9日
【ICMR2020】持续健康状态接口事件检索
专知会员服务
17+阅读 · 2020年4月18日
新书《面向机器学习和数据分析的特征工程》,419页pdf
专知会员服务
140+阅读 · 2019年10月10日
相关资讯
听完了1000+首古风歌曲,我发现自己也能火
PingWest品玩
4+阅读 · 2019年6月2日
终于有人把云计算、大数据和人工智能讲明白了
Python开发者
3+阅读 · 2018年6月13日
我是一个爬虫
码农翻身
12+阅读 · 2018年6月4日
终于有人把云计算、大数据和人工智能讲明白了!
大数据技术
7+阅读 · 2018年4月2日
机器学习各种熵:从入门到全面掌握
AI研习社
10+阅读 · 2018年3月22日
爬了自己的微信,原来好友都是这样的!
七月在线实验室
4+阅读 · 2018年1月18日
别@微信团队了,我用Python给自己戴上了圣诞帽!
有了场景和画像才懂用户
互联网er的早读课
6+阅读 · 2017年8月26日
Top
微信扫码咨询专知VIP会员